hello all,
I just got a Chinese 3040 engraver/mill. I hook everything up, installed reg.copy of Mach 3 and imputed my g-code. however once I started running the program it would air trace the picture, and cut when it was moving to the next cut location, then rise out of the stock and start air tracing again. Im at a loss with this. If anyone can point me in the right direction great
Thanks for your time,
Eric

Hi,
sounds like your Z axis is going up instead of down. Try reversing the direction of the Z axis in Ports & Pins.
Craig
